Derek has been singing, playing guitar and writing songs since his teenage years. He grew up as a ‘rocker’ but made the commitment to acoustic music at the dawn of the millennium. 

In 2006, Derek co-founded the bluegrass band, The High 48s. In 2011 he was asked to join Monroe Crossing. His musical travels have taken him to every corner of the contiguous United States as well as Canada, Europe and South Korea. He has even performed at Carnegie Hall. 

When not busy playing bluegrass with Monroe Crossing, Derek performs with an acoustic duo named Gentlemen Dreadnought. He also performs as a solo artist under his full name, Derek David Johnson. 

In 2021, Derek released his first solo bluegrass album, Hard Life, under the name of Derek Johnson & HardGrass.
